OR Circulating Registered Nurse

Schedule: Monday–Thursday, 9-hour day shifts
Compensation: $35–$50/hour based on experience
Retention Bonus: Up to $8,000 (paid in installments over 24 months)
Relocation assistance available

A healthcare organization is seeking an experienced Operating Room Registered Nurse to join their Surgical Services team. This role offers the opportunity to provide comprehensive perioperative care while working alongside a collaborative team of surgeons, anesthesia providers, surgical technologists, and nursing professionals.

The OR Circulating RN will be responsible for supporting patients throughout the surgical experience, including preoperative preparation, intraoperative coordination, and postoperative recovery. This position plays an essential role in patient advocacy, surgical safety, care coordination, and ensuring a high-quality experience for every patient.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Perform preoperative assessments and verify patient information, procedures, consents, and surgical site requirements
  • Serve as the patient advocate throughout the surgical process
  • Coordinate care with surgeons, anesthesia providers, surgical technologists, and nursing staff
  • Maintain compliance with surgical safety standards, including time-outs and Universal Protocol
  • Assist with patient positioning, specimen management, implants, medications, and documentation
  • Monitor sterile technique and promote a safe surgical environment
  • Complete accurate electronic medical record documentation
  • Participate in quality improvement initiatives and emergency response activities
  • Provide postoperative monitoring and recovery support as needed

Qualifications:

  • Active Registered Nurse license
  • Graduate of an accredited nursing program
  • Previous operating room/perioperative nursing experience preferred
  • PACU or post-anesthesia recovery experience a plus
  • Strong communication, teamwork, and patient advocacy skills

Required Certifications:

  • BLS
  • ACLS
  • PALS

Preferred:

  • CNOR certification
